November 11, 2011 By Blair ThomasIf your little ones enjoy The Polar Express book and movie, they’d probably love to hop on the Polar Bear Express train ride offered by the Indiana Transportation Museum.
In 2012, the museum is offering three weekends of rides to accommodate all of the excited passengers on Fridays, Saturdays and Sundays. Each trip begins at Fishers Station, where a Christmas story is read before passengers climb aboard for a trip to the North Pole, located in the Indiana Transportation Museum in Forest Park.
And when the holiday excitement has died down, kids can say goodbye to Santa for the year on the museum’s new ride, Santa’s Train Home.
